Output 81c3337a2129937c0027c76bbc608b9a22e4f7575ee74c700672128bc9ab52a3:1

value
104598130
script pubkey
OP_0 OP_PUSHBYTES_20 a0c2aa8d1f86ebefcfbc985afe20661b2ba41d75
address
ltc1q5rp24rglsm47lnaunpd0ugrxrv46g8t4u2keyq
transaction
81c3337a2129937c0027c76bbc608b9a22e4f7575ee74c700672128bc9ab52a3
spent
true